    COURSE DESCRIPTION: RCM 300 is a multi-sectioned course that considers the challenge of oral and written communication from a rhetorical perspective. This is a multi-sectioned course taught by people from a broad range of academic specialties who enrich the study of communication with a variety of expertise. We will do our best to keep the sections consistent, but with multiple sections operating at once, absolute identity between them is impossible to ensure, and, given the nature of communication, not even desirable. All sections will cover the same topics, require the same assignments, and grade using the same standards and expectations; however, the sequence and emphasis will inevitably vary slightly from section to section, as each instructor draws upon his or her particular experience with professional communication.   top
